What does a master teacher do?

A master teacher has mastered the basics of teaching and goes the extra mile to ensure every student has a positive learning experience. Their duties include conducting regular monitoring, adjusting their teaching strategy where necessary, engaging in systematic problem solving, and teaching personal accountability. Qualifications for this position include a master teacher certification.

What does an elementary school teacher do?

Elementary school teachers are trained to provide education to children from kindergarten through fifth grade. The teachers are responsible for children's emotional and educational growth in the classroom. They manage the resources and materials to be used for their education. It is part of their duties to evaluate the students' performance, social development, physical health, and behavior. Also, they adapt to teaching methods and instructions to meet the interests and needs of the children.
